I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T
F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O
Civil Action No. 11-cv-02007-MSK-KLM
INTERNATIONAL BROTHERHOOD OF TEAMSTERS, AIRLINE DIVISION,
Plaintiff,
v.
FRONTIER AIRLINES, INC.,
REPUBLIC AIRWAYS HOLDINGS, INC., and
FAPAINVEST, LLC,
Defendants.
_____________________________________________________________________
MINUTE ORDER
_____________________________________________________________________
ENTERED BY MAGISTRATE JUDGE KRISTEN L. MIX
This matter is before the Court on Attorney Norman A. Quandt’s Unopposed
Motion to Withdraw as Co-Counsel for Frontier Airlines, Inc. and Republic Airways
Holdings, Inc. [Docket No. 27; Filed November 15, 2011] (the “Motion”).
IT IS HEREBY ORDERED that the Motion is GRANTED. Attorney Quandt is
relieved of any further representation of Defendants Frontier Airlines, Inc. and Republic
Airways Holdings, Inc. in this case. The Clerk of the Court is instructed to terminate
Attorney Quandt as counsel of record, and to remove his name from the electronic
certificate of mailing.
The Court notes that Attorneys Rita and Hall remain as counsel of record for
Defendants Frontier Airlines, Inc. and Republic Airways Holdings, Inc.
Dated: November 17, 2011
